FAQs for electrical switches, outlets & fixtures install or repair projects in Wanamingo, MN

To select and hire an electrician for your light switch installation, start by evaluating candidates as you would for any skilled position. Ask detailed questions, request a written quote, and verify their licensing credentials. This careful screening prevents unexpected fees and ensures every aspect of the installation, including any drywall repairs, complies with code.

A light switch can malfunction due to compromised wiring or overheating conditions. Faulty connections and excess heat diminish the switch’s performance. If you hear crackling, popping, or hissing sounds when toggling the switch, this indicates active electrical faults that pose a safety hazard and demand immediate professional inspection. Prompt attention prevents further damage and ensures reliable operation.

Installing a light switch takes 30 minutes or less, on average. The installation time depends on the switch type, with dimmer switches requiring additional time compared to standard on-off switches. While the hardware replacement might be completed in 15 minutes, it's essential to adhere to safety protocols, like turning off the circuit breaker and verifying there's no power, for a safe and code-compliant installation.
